I have MhZ Worldview TV services on Comcast and I love wathing RT, although I do agree that there is certainly a left slant to many things. Just last night they had a story about election fraud and talked about all the employers who were sending out messages to their employees regarding the election. There was some guy the anchor interviewed that played some audio of Mitt Romney and then stated that Romney was encouraging business owners to vote FOR HIM (Romney). No where in the audio did Romney even suggest that anyone vote for him but rather that people should simply exercise their right to vote.

Stuff like this bothers me and I see it more and more in the non-American media nowadays, which leads me to believe that no news organization is truly objective. Yes this segment was editorial but it was also blatantly and obviously slanted.
